如何使用Java连接到我的文件系统上的数据库

时间:2012-09-16 01:15:46

标签: java database sqlite

我需要连接到我的文件系统上的数据库,但我注意到JDBC指的是内存中的数据库,任何时候我想检查表需要编写代码来检索他们的数据,目前我有一个SQLite数据库。 我使用了以下代码,但即使输入正确的地址,它也不会连接到我的数据库。

    String sDriver = "org.sqlite.JDBC";
    String Database = "users/documents/DB.sqlite";
    String sJdbc = "jdbc:sqlite";

1 个答案:

答案 0 :(得分:1)

将数据库(DB.sqlite)移动到工作目录中。然后使用此URL连接到它:

jdbc:sqlite:DB.sqlite

使用JDBC,它将是这样的:

String driver = "org.sqlite.JDBC";
Class.forName(driver);

String dbUrl = "jdbc:sqlite:DB.sqlite";
Connection connection = DriverManager.getConnection(dbUrl);